KCSC Decides Sanctions on 506 Broadcast Programs Last Year

[Asia Economy Reporter Koo Chae-eun] The Korea Communications Standards Commission announced on the 23rd that it decided on 506 sanctions against broadcasting programs last year.


Among them, three broadcasting programs received fines, the highest level of disciplinary action under the Broadcasting Act. By type of broadcast, terrestrial broadcasting accounted for 141 cases, general programming and news channels for 138 cases, and PP (Program Provider) and SO (System Operator) for 227 cases.


Looking at the reasons for sanctions, in the case of terrestrial broadcasting, violations of objectivity were the most frequent with 28 cases. Other violations included advertising effect violations with 17 cases, indirect advertising violations with 15 cases, audience level violations with 12 cases, and gender equality violations with 11 cases. For general programming and news channels, objectivity violations were 48 cases, human rights protection violations 16 cases, broadcasting language violations 14 cases, advertising effect violations 10 cases, and gender equality violations 8 cases.


The private broadcasting program in the Busan and Gyeongnam region, "KNN News Eye," received two fines of 15 million won each for manipulating a reporter’s voice to make it appear as an anonymous interview. This is the first time a terrestrial broadcast has received the highest level of disciplinary action, a fine. Additionally, "KBS News Special Report" broadcast a wildfire disaster special report, falsely showing a reporter in Gangneung as if they were at the wildfire site in Goseong. A legal sanction of "disciplinary action against the relevant broadcasting program personnel" was imposed.


Furthermore, sanctions related to human rights protection totaled 28 cases, an increase of 16 cases (133%) compared to the average of 12 cases per year during the 3rd committee term (June 2014?June 2017). Sanctions related to gender equality also increased by 15 cases (167%) to 24 cases compared to 9 cases during the 3rd committee term.
